The Foreign Legion Command (C.O.M.L.E), or (COM)mandement de la (L)égion (É)trangère (French: Commandement de la Légion étrangère) is the headquarters of the French Foreign Legion. The General commandant of the Legion, surnamed or other known as Father of the Legion (French: Le Père Légion) is a direct subordinate of the Chief of Staff of the French Army (CEMAT).
